CVS Falkirk is looking to recruit dynamic and enthusiastic volunteers to join our Board to support and guide the organisation through its strategic development. Membership of the board is voluntary and the board meets approximately 6 times a year.
It is hoped that Board members can bring a variety of skills, expertise and experience in particular, legal, HR and accountancy to guide and support the strategic development of the organisation. No previous board experience is required.
Organisation profile:
CVS Falkirk is recognised by Scottish Government and Falkirk Council as the third sector interface for the Falkirk area. We have a primary role in ensuring the continuation and development of a vibrant third sector (charities, social enterprises, community and voluntary groups etc.) in Falkirk.
We have four key areas of work:
- More people have increased opportunities to volunteer, and volunteer involving organisations are better able to recruit, manage and retain volunteers
- Social enterprise develops and grows
- Organisations are well governed and managed to enable them to deliver quality outcomes
- Organisations are better connected and able to influence and contribute to public policy
